Subject: DR drill — Fixturesmith library. Hi — quick note before you review the drill PR. We're simulating loss of the seed database, so Fixturesmith must regenerate all test-data factories from schema alone. The PR adds a deterministic fallback generator; please check that foreign-key ordering still holds under the Marrowfield schema. One more thing: the drill restores the encrypted snapshot bucket, and the restore tool will prompt for the recovery passphrase, which is:

recovery phrase for tafop-tagef: casdor-ulair-norys-druion-sorius-jorael-ralwyn

## Support

If MatchWeave starts throwing long GC pauses during pairing runs, don't panic — it's usually the candidate cache ballooning after a big import. Bump the heap cap in `matchweave.conf`, restart, and watch the pause metrics settle. Still seeing multi-second stalls before the release cut? Drop the platform crew a note at the address below.

alerts address for kafof-bagag: kasael@olvarqdyn.corp

Finance Review Summary — Corvane Product Line Pricing

Prepared for sales leads.

Our review of the Corvane line shows current list prices sit roughly 8% below comparable offerings, while gross margin has slipped to 31% due to component cost inflation. We recommend a staged increase: 4% at the next catalog refresh, with a further 3% contingent on renewal rates holding. Discount authority should be tightened to 10% without director approval. Volume customers will receive advance notice. The rationale tied to our broader plans is noted below.

board note of tahog-yagef: Headcount on the Ralael team goes from 9 to 80 by the end of April. Gross margin on Ralael came in at 15 percent against a plan of 5 percent.